Four main categories to determining the perceived scale and impact of events : mega events , major events , local events and hall mark events
2. Classifying events is by their from or content:
* cultural celebrations
* Arts and Entertainment
* Business and Trade
* Sport competitions
* Recreational
* Educational and Scientific
* Political and state
